Sermon Series: Just Desserts
Sermon Title: Celebrating Service
Text: Rom. 12:2-5
“Do not be conformed to this age, but be transformed by the renewing of your mind, so that you may discern what is the good, pleasing, and perfect will of God.
For by the grace given to me, I tell everyone among you not to think of himself more highly than he should think. Instead, think sensibly, as God has distributed a measure of faith to each one. Now as we have many parts in one body, and all the parts do not have the same function, in the same way we who are many are one body in Christ and individually members of one another.” (HCSB)
Theme: Participation is the next step for the Christian who has found transformation and abundance in Christ. This passage calls us to discover our place in the body of Christ and engage the world in the fashion for which we have been designed.
